Data‑centric strategies now determine which brokerages can scale profitably and out‑perform competitors, making technology adoption a strategic imperative for the industry.
The real‑estate market has entered a data‑first era, where traditional intuition is being supplanted by quantifiable insights. Companies like Compass are building robust data ecosystems that ingest transaction histories, demographic trends, and macro‑economic indicators. By applying machine‑learning algorithms to this wealth of information, agents can generate precise price recommendations, forecast demand shifts, and tailor marketing campaigns to specific buyer segments. This analytical depth not only boosts transaction velocity but also enhances client trust, as recommendations are backed by transparent, data‑driven reasoning.
Advanced technologies are further accelerating the industry's transformation. AI‑powered chatbots field inquiries 24/7, while automated valuation models (AVMs) deliver instant property appraisals with accuracy rivaling human appraisers. Cloud infrastructure allows brokerages to scale their CRM, document management, and compliance tools without hefty on‑premise investments. Integration APIs connect disparate data sources—MLS listings, mortgage rates, and zoning records—into unified dashboards, giving agents a single pane of glass to monitor market dynamics. These innovations free agents from manual data entry, enabling them to focus on relationship building and strategic negotiations.
Despite the benefits, the surge in data utilization introduces challenges. Stringent privacy laws such as GDPR and CCPA require brokerages to implement rigorous data governance frameworks, ensuring consumer information is protected and consent is documented. Moreover, the competitive advantage hinges on an organization’s ability to cultivate data literacy across its workforce, demanding ongoing training and cultural shifts. Looking ahead, the convergence of predictive analytics, augmented reality tours, and blockchain‑based title transfers promises to further disrupt the sector. Firms that embed data strategy into their core operations will not only survive but set the benchmark for the next generation of real‑estate services.
